Bug#16482467 ORDER BY IGNORED IN SOME SITUATIONS FOR UPDATE QUERY
For queries like
update t1 set ... where <unique key> order by ... limit ...
we need to handle the fact that unique keys allow NULL
values, and hence can return more than one row.
